Does anybody know if there are any power gain's/losses when going with highflow cat's and going the offroad (no cat route). I have a prochamber right now that is bolted to the stock cat's and would like to get a little more out of it. Thank's Adam

Going catless (o/r pipe) will gain you a few HP. I think most go catless for the sound/volume benefit it has on the exhaust.
I have JBA LT headers with JBA catted h-pipe and mufflers and it is plenty loud for me. I've heard Torrence's and it is definitely louder.

I don't know about the difference between stock cats and no cats but there I lost 1hp by taking off my Bassani cats, proven by a dyno run. I put them back on.

Wow!! You put them back on because of 1 hp?? I know for a fact that you would be hard pressed to get the same hp reading on 3 pulls done back to back with perfect conditions. Speaking in general that is less than .3 % difference at 300 hp. You should decide to run with them based on sound or your local emissions testing not 1 hp! Just my .02$
